You can call any realtor and ask them to e-mail you foreclosures, short sales and HUD homes in your area meeting your criteria. It’s perfectly free for you, and a realtor can tell you what’s a good deal versus what’s not. Not all foreclosures are the *steals* we think they are - so since the services of a realtor are free to you, why not use them for their expertise.
A lot of foreclosures are by auction so you could really use the advice of a realtor. Others allow you to put in an offer just like any other house, except the bank may not respond if you low ball the offer. They may wait several months for a better offer.
Be prepared to make offers on multiple houses before getting one, so don’t get too attached.

There’s two kinds of foreclosures and the listings for both are free. There’s bank foreclosures and govt foreclosures. A book called Complete Guide to Real Estate Tax Liens and Foreclosure Deeds: Learn in 7 Days [ISBN 0978834682] by Don Sausa has web sites and resources on where to find them. In most occassions you can look at the county listings for the govt foreclosures and bank foreclosures are found on their web sites or you call them and ask if they have a list.
